Output 134b618422c8780e5374d6d69214711d03f7545e2f5929195613faf8a8ac5c55:6

value
25934900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850134723ff40e4133a26e2e248536054a2accd7 OP_EQUAL
address
3DpHEmnMBCLTMyfGUE5DgkUS8MDMcqssph
transaction
134b618422c8780e5374d6d69214711d03f7545e2f5929195613faf8a8ac5c55
confirmations
390498
spent
true